    Brief

    This is an opportunity to deliver specialist support services in Sefton designed to help sole survivors (individuals without family support networks) improve their emotional wellbeing, personal resilience, and long-term life outcomes. The service will take a joined-up, whole-system approach working with probation, prisons, health services, and partner agencies to reduce demand on these services and improve coordination of care. Suppliers should have expertise in trauma-informed support, emotional stability interventions, and proven ability to work collaboratively across multiple service providers to deliver measurable improvements in participant outcomes.
